The California Department of Fish and Wildlife (CDFW) is soliciting bids for analytical testing services to support the Office of Spill Prevention Response (OSPR) Laboratory Program. The contract, identified as P2675010, is designed to provide contingency capacity for testing capabilities not available in-house or to ensure continuity during catastrophic instrument failures. These services support research studies with state agencies and enforcement actions aimed at protecting state waters and wildlife. The agreement is scheduled to run from January 1, 2027, through December 31, 2029, with a maximum budget of 31,000 dollars, with the contractor being reimbursed for actual services rendered. The awarded contractor must maintain State of California Environmental Laboratory Accreditation Program (ELAP) certification for specified wastewater and hazardous waste methods and adhere to USEPA holding time standards. Key deliverables include electronic Level II reports due within 21 business days of sample receipt, with an additional 21 business days granted if a Level IV report is requested. The contractor is also responsible for providing pre-cleaned sample containers and preservatives. Award selection is based on the lowest responsive and responsible bidder, with a five percent preference for Small Businesses and specific incentives for Disabled Veteran Business Enterprise (DVBE) participation. Bids are due by September 29, 2026, at 5:00 PM PT.

Jefferson Parish Government is soliciting a five-year contract to provide load testing and annual inspections of davit roof anchor safety systems at two designated facilities in Gretna, Louisiana: the General Government Building and the District Attorney’s Building. The scope requires a one-time, ten-year recertification and load testing of each davit system, followed by five annual inspections to verify the integrity of anchors, davits, tethers, winch cables, welds, safety pins, and trolleys. All work must comply with OSHA standards, ASME A120.1-2021, and ANSI/IWCA-14, and must be performed by a licensed Louisiana contractor with engineering documentation certified by the Louisiana Professional Engineering & Land Surveying Board. The contract award will follow a lowest price technically acceptable (LPTA) methodology, where the lowest responsive and responsible bidder meeting all technical and administrative requirements will be selected. Bidders must submit a comprehensive proposal as a single legible PDF through the Parish’s e-procurement portal by the deadline of May 27, 2026, and are required to provide notarized affidavits confirming non-conviction, non-collusion, campaign contribution disclosure, debt disclosure, and E-Verify compliance, along with certificates of insurance for general liability, automobile, and worker’s compensation, a valid contractor’s license, and a W-9 form. Additionally, the contractor must hold a Jefferson Parish business license and carry performance and payment bonds equal to 100% of the contract value if the award exceeds $25,000. All inspections and tests must occur on-site, with final acceptance determined by the Jefferson Parish Department of General Services, and invoices must be submitted electronically through the new Infor Supplier Portal after June 5, 2026. The contractor is also required to complete cybersecurity training per state law, use only new materials with a one-year warranty, and fully cooperate with the Parish Inspector General, while adhering to affirmative action and anti-discrimination requirements under Title VI, Title VII, and the Rehabilitation Act. Participation by minority-owned, woman-owned, or disadvantaged business enterprises is encouraged, though not mandatory. No federal acquisition regulation clauses are incorporated, as this is a local procurement governed by Jefferson Parish’s own specifications and requirements.
